namespace VentureValheim.MutedMist
{
	public class MutedMist
	{
		[HarmonyPatch(typeof(ParticleMist), "Awake")]
		public static class Patch_ParticleMist_Awake
		{
			private static void Postfix(ParticleMist __instance)
			{
				UpdateParticleMist();
			}
		}

		public static void UpdateParticleMist()
		{
			//IL_0036: Unknown result type (might be due to invalid IL or missing references)
			//IL_003b: Unknown result type (might be due to invalid IL or missing references)
			//IL_004e: Unknown result type (might be due to invalid IL or missing references)
			if (Object.op_Implicit((Object)(object)ParticleMist.instance))
			{
				MutedMistPlugin.MutedMistLogger.LogDebug((object)"Updating Mistlands Mist.");
				ParticleSystemRenderer component = ((Component)ParticleMist.instance).GetComponent<ParticleSystemRenderer>();
				if ((Object)(object)component != (Object)null)
				{
					Color color = ((Renderer)component).material.color;
					color.a = MutedMistPlugin.GetTransparencyIntensity();
					((Renderer)component).material.color = color;
				}
			}
		}
